Find a number whose double exceeds its quarter by 7.

  1. 5

  2. 4

  3. 3

  4. 2


Correct Option: B
Explanation:

To solve this question, the user needs to know basic algebraic equations and the concept of solving for a variable.

Let's represent the number in question as "x".

From the problem, we know that:

2x = (1/4)x + 7

To solve for "x", we can start by simplifying the equation.

First, we can multiply both sides of the equation by 4 to eliminate the fraction:

8x = x + 28

Next, we can subtract "x" from both sides to isolate the variable on one side of the equation:

7x = 28

Finally, we can solve for "x" by dividing both sides by 7:

x = 4

Therefore, the correct answer is:

The Answer is: B (4)
